JOHN T. COLERIDGE. ALS: "John T. Coleridge", 1p, 4½x7.
Middle Temple, 1817 October 22. In part: "The Round Table has already
met its due castigations and I found that nothing was to be made, at least I
could make nothing worth sending you on Harold the Dauntless." Published in
1817, Harold the Dauntless was the last long poem by Sir Walter Scott.
Sir John T. Coleridge (1890-1876), nephew of poet Samuel Taylor Coleridge, was
editor of Blackstone's Commentaries (1825) and served as Justice of
the King's Bench (1835-1868). Show through of mounting remnants on verso
touch some text. Folds, not at signature. Creased lower edge.
